| crithidia fasciculata | A species of monogenetic, parasitic protozoa usually found in insects. (12 Dec 1998) |

| crithidia | A genus of parasitic protozoans found in the digestive tract of invertebrates, especially insects. Organisms of this genus have an amastigote and choanomastigote stage in their life cycle. (12 Dec 1998) |

| fasciculata cell | A cell of the zona fasciculata of the adrenal cortex that contains numerous lipid droplets due to the presence of corticosteroids. (05 Mar 2000) |
| zona fasciculata | The wide middle zone of the adrenal cortex. This zone consists of large lipid-laden cells radially arranged in parallel cords. It converts pregnenolone to cortisol by a series of enzymatically regulated steps. A small amount of corticosterone is formed as a by-product of cortisol synthesis. (12 Dec 1998) |
